Apple Issues Stunning New Blow To Facebook As Google Joins The Battle

Facebook is angry at Apple, and it’s not surprising. The iPhone maker is going to cost the social network upwards of $10 billion due to the iOS 14 privacy features called App Tracking Transparency, Facebook said recently after announcing its financial results. What to know about the Apple privacy changes that crushed Facebook parent Meta

Shares of Facebook parent Meta were hammered Thursday, falling 26% after the company revealed that privacy changes Apple made to its iOS platform last year have begun to sink their teeth into the social networking giant’s bottom line. During its Q4 earnings report released Wednesday, Meta CEO Mark Zuckerberg explained that Apple’s App Tracking Transparency feature, or ATT, will cut $10 billion out of Meta’s earnings in 2022. Facebook Owner Meta Set for $195 Billion Wipeout, Biggest in Market History

(Bloomberg) — Meta Platforms Inc.’s one-day crash may rank as the worst in stock-market history. Most Read from Bloomberg The Facebook parent plunged 24% in U.S. trading Thursday on the back of poor earnings results, putting it on track to erase more than $200 billion. At current levels, that’s the biggest collapse in market value for any U.S. company.
